Sebastian Keep Launches Tall Order BMX Brand

April 20, 2016

tall-order-bmx-brand-sebastian-keep

Here’s some news we didn’t see coming. Sebastian Keep has launched a new BMX brand called Tall Order that is just getting the wheels turning. Based off the press release, it looks like the brand will be geared toward transitions and ramp riding over the street riding trend we’ve seen a number of brands follow. There’s currently two frames listed on the website that will become available in November, and Sebastian has recruited Corey Bohan, Jack Clark, Oliver Jones, David Gilchrist, Matt Peter, Kaz Campbell and Kieren Riley to the team. This is just the start, so we’ll be expecting to see plenty more here soon. You can check out the full website here — TallOrderBMX.com

For some of you who are wondering, this does mean that Bas is no longer riding for Cult, which he is no longer listed on their website.

“I have spent the majority of my life travelling the world riding my bike and making friends along the way. I’ve been very lucky to have had a long career as a pro rider and here I am following my instincts and launching my own company.

We have seen riding naturally evolve with street becoming the predominant style of freestyle BMX, but for me although I enjoy riding street and using my pegs I have always had a bigger passion for riding transitions. Whether it’s indoors, outdoors, wood, dirt, cement or brick the feeling of trying to go faster, higher and land smoother has always been my thing… you like what you like I guess. For this reason tall order frames and parts will be designed and engineered specifically to be ridden at the highest level on transitions of all types and sizes.

I feel it’s important to support all elements of the bmx ecosystem so the plan is to sell tall order through a network of distributors and shops around the world as well as selling clothing and smaller items direct on my website.” – Sebastian Keep

Albert Mercado Off Kink

April 19, 2016

albert-mercado-off-kink-bmx-team

Well… Here’s an announcement we don’t think anyone saw coming. Albert Mercado has decided to step away from the Kink Pro team on Instagram. Below is his statement about the decision. We’re not sure if he has a new sponsor lined up or if it was just time to pursue some new opportunities outside of BMX. We are sure we’ll still see fresh Albert footage in the future regardless.

“After almost a decade of riding for @kinkbikes the time has come for us to part ways. It’s been an amazing time riding, traveling, and hanging out with people that have become some of my lifelong friends. Unforgettable memories and friendships that can’t be rattled by life’s struggles is what I’m most grateful for. Shout out to everyone at Kink that made these years of good times possible. I couldn’t have thought of a better way to spend my time on Kink. It’s been real. On that note, It’s time to move forward and see what the world has in store for me! Thanks again Kink for everything! Ph: @bakosphoto #bmx #bmxiswhatyoumakeit thanks for all the love everyone.”

Kink BMX – 2017 Complete Bikes Catalog

April 19, 2016

The Kink crew are always on the ball and it seems like always first to release their next years models of complete bikes. Today, they released their new catalog giving you a full look at their entire range of 2017 complete bikes from their 12″ Coast on up through to their Tony Hamlin, Sean Sexton and Connor Lodes signature complete bikes. You can take a look at the full range by hitting the catalog above. It looks like Kink have once again stepped things up with their full range of bikes and they look damn good.

“Each year we go into designing our bikes with one objective in mind, and that is simply to build the best BMX bikes possible. All the aspects that go into that one objective on the other hand, are not quite so simple. Designing new components, refining product features, updating geometry, gathering dealer and rider input, doing color trend research and improving manufacturing techniques, are just some of those aspects. Our 2017 line up is of course no exception, and we’ve reviewed, revised, and improved on each model to ensure it’s the best bike in its class.

Keep your eyes peeled for these wild stallions rolling into shops and mailorders this May.”
